Curved Oligophenylenes as Donors in Shape-Persistent Donor– Acceptor Macrocycles with Solvatofluorochromic Properties

Takuya Kuwabara, Jun Orii, Yasutomo Segawa, and Kenichiro Itami

Angew. Chem. Int. Ed. 2015, 54, 9646. DOI: 10.1002/anie.201503397

Many optoelectronic organic materials are based on donor–acceptor (D–A) systems with heteroatom-containing electron donors. Herein, we introduce a new molecular design for all-carbon curved oligoparaphenylenes as donors, which results in the generation of unique shape-persistent D–A macrocycles. Two types of acceptor-inserted cycloparaphenylenes were synthesized. These macrocycles display positive solvatofluorochromic properties owing to their D–A characteristics, which were confirmed by theoretical and electrochemical studies.
